14.01.2024 - 'Turbo Outrun' for Plus/4 released - free for download
The wait is over! TCFS pulls of the impossible once again, the highly anticipated conversion the classic arcade game Turbo Outrun makes its debut on the Commodore Plus/4! Turbo Outrun, originally developed and published by Sega in 1989, has captivated players with its fast-paced gameplay and thrilling races. For the first time, Commodore Plus/4 owners will have the opportunity rev their engines and leave the other cars on the road in the dust.

10.01.2024 - WiC64 Firmware 2.0 released
There is a new Firmware plus new (needed!) Launcher (v2.4) released for the WiC64, the versatile WLAN module for C64 that can be obtained via online flashing. It features: - Significantly improved performance. The data transfer speed has been increased from approx. 15kb/s to up to 40kb/s. As a result, the portal and the existing WiC64 programs now run much more smoothly. - The stability of the firmware has been improved and the implementation has become more robust overall. - If the WLAN connection is lost, it is automatically re-established...

09.01.2024 - 'BOFH: Servers Under Siege' v1.1 for C64 released - free for download
It's a fan-made video game for the PC and the C64 developed by Covert Bitops. Based on the Bastard Operator from Hell stories, the game features the titular BOFH finding out that his workplace has been taken over by terrorists. Already released in 1998, this new Version 1.1 from 2024 is a mod that adds the possibility of maneuvering the protagonist using the standard directions of the joystick and with the help of 2nd fire you can reuse the original use of the joystick (forward/backward, turn right/turn left). This mod was made for people like me who found the original movement mode really uncomfortable...
